Selena Overview
Selena is a Blood Rose Attack hero with strong Assaulter synergy. Her role is to add damage while also improving Assaulter troop performance.
| Detail | Selena Information |
|---|---|
| Hero | Selena |
| Rarity | S |
| Type | Attack |
| Faction | Blood Rose |
| Attack | 16,628 |
| Defense | 13,491 |
| Troop Size | 506 |
| Best Troop Type | Assaulters |
| Best Use | Blood Rose DPS, Assaulter formation, PvP and PvE damage |
| Investment Priority | High for Blood Rose players |
Selena can be unlocked through the Warrior Battle Pass or special offers. Her listed stats are 16,628 Attack, 13,491 Defense, and 506 Troop Size.

Selena Skills Explained
Selena’s skills focus on area damage, normal attack damage, Assaulter defense and attack bonuses, and Assaulter damage through her exclusive talent.
| Skill | Type | Effect | Practical Use |
| Wild Summon | Active Skill | Commands a war bear to attack and deal area damage | Main burst and area damage skill |
| Doom Hunter / Tearing Wound | Normal Attack | Increases normal attack damage factor | Improves consistent damage |
| Power of Nature / Natural Strength | Troop Skill | Increases Assaulter defense and unlocks Assaulter attack bonuses | Makes Assaulter troops stronger |
| Potential Unleashed / Potential Awakening | Exclusive Talent | Increases all Assaulter unit damage by 10% | Strong team and account-wide Assaulter value |
The main Selena page lists Wild Summon, Doom Hunter, Power of Nature, and Potential Unleashed as her core skills. A separate updated Last Z hero database also lists similar skill effects under slightly different translated names.
Wild Summon

Wild Summon is Selena’s active skill. She commands a war bear to lunge forward, bite, and slam the ground when it hits an enemy, dealing area damage.
| Upgrade Level | Bonus |
| Star Level 1 | Damage factor +150 |
| Star Level 2 | Damage range +30% |
| Star Level 3 | Damage factor +150 |
| Star Level 4 | Ground slam count +2 |
| Star Level 5 | Damage factor +300 |
This is Selena’s most important combat skill. The area damage and ground slam upgrades make her useful against grouped enemies and stronger in PvP fights where formations stay close together.
Doom Hunter

Doom Hunter improves Selena’s normal attack damage. Some databases translate this skill as Tearing Wound, but the function is similar: it increases her normal attack damage factor.
| Upgrade Level | Bonus |
| Star Level 1 | Damage factor +90 |
| Star Level 2 | Damage factor +90 |
| Star Level 3 | Damage factor +90 |
| Star Level 4 | Damage factor +120 |
| Star Level 5 | Damage factor +210 |
This skill improves Selena’s steady damage. It is useful, but it should usually come after her stronger active and troop-focused skills.
Power of Nature

Power of Nature improves Assaulter troop durability and unlocks extra Assaulter attack bonuses through star upgrades.
| Upgrade Level | Bonus |
| Base Effect | Assaulter Defense increases |
| Star Level 1 | Assaulter ATK +5% |
| Star Level 2 | Assaulter ATK +5% |
| Star Level 3 | Assaulter ATK +10% |
| Star Level 4 | Assaulter ATK +10% |
| Star Level 5 | Assaulter ATK +15% |
This skill is one of Selena’s most important reasons to use Assaulters. It supports the troop type that Blood Rose is designed around.
A useful note: one updated Last Z database lists this skill as active only when Selena is deployed in the active formation. Because of that, the safest way to get full value from Selena is to actually use her in your active Blood Rose march if you are relying on this skill.
Potential Unleashed

Potential Unleashed is Selena’s exclusive talent. It increases all Assaulter unit damage by 10%, regardless of whether Selena is deployed.
| Talent | Effect |
| Potential Unleashed | All Assaulter unit damage +10% |
This is a very strong talent because it helps Assaulter-focused accounts even outside Selena’s active combat role. It is one of the biggest reasons Selena remains valuable for Blood Rose players.

Best Formation for Selena
Selena should usually be placed in the back row. She is an Attack hero, and her job is to deal damage while defensive heroes protect the frontline.
| Position | Recommended Hero Type | Selena Fit |
| Front Row | Defense / tank heroes | Not ideal |
| Back Row | Attack / DPS heroes | Best position |
| Commander Slot | Assaulter-focused damage hero | Useful depending on setup |
| Full Blood Rose Team | Main DPS and troop buffer | Best synergy |
| Mixed Team | Damage filler | Acceptable early, weaker later |
One Last Z hero database specifically lists Selena’s best formation position as back row with Assaulters.
Recommended Selena Formation Setup
| Slot | Hero Role |
| Front Row 1 | Main defense hero |
| Front Row 2 | Second defense or durable Blood Rose hero |
| Back Row 1 | Selena |
| Back Row 2 | Main Blood Rose DPS |
| Back Row 3 | Support, troop buffer, or second DPS |
This setup lets Selena stay safer while her war bear skill and Assaulter bonuses help the formation deal more damage.

Selena Star Upgrade Priority
Selena’s star levels matter because they unlock stronger skill effects. She becomes much better when her active skill, troop skill, and exclusive talent are unlocked properly.
| Star Level | Recommendation |
| 1 Star | Important starting point for skill upgrades |
| 2 Stars | Useful because Wild Summon gains range |
| 3 Stars | Good damage and troop value |
| 4 Stars | Major goal because key skill unlocks matter |
| 5 Stars | Best for serious Blood Rose players |
In Last Z, getting main formation heroes to 4 stars is a major milestone because it unlocks each hero’s 4th skill. The jump from 4 stars to 5 stars is useful, but unlocking 4-star skills across your main team is usually more important first.
Best Star Goal
For most Blood Rose players, 4 stars should be the first serious Selena goal. Push her to 5 stars only if she remains one of your core long-term heroes.
